Low-carb chicken with omelette from Kalavrita

Serves: 8
Cooking time: 85 minutes
Print Recipe

Ingredients

  • 1 whole chicken, approximately 63.5 oz (1800 gr), filleted
  • 2 fl oz (50 ml) extra virgin olive oil
  • 2 medium-sized onions
  • 2 cloves of garlic
  • 8 fl oz (250 ml) white wine
  • 3 fl oz (100 ml) water
  • 4 bay leaves
  • 4 eggs
  • 7.1 oz (200 gr) grated hard cheese
  • 1 tbsp flour
  • 0.3 oz (8 gr) salt
  • 0.1 oz (4 gr) pepper

Instructions

  1. Finely chop the onions and garlic cloves
  2. Place the olive oil in a pan over medium heat
  3. Fry the chicken briefly on all sides and season with salt and pepper
  4. Remove the chicken from the pan and sauté the onions and garlic for approximately 5 minutes until translucent
  5. Add the flour and stir
  6. Deglaze with wine. Add water and cook for approximately 5 minutes
  7. Heat the oven to 350°F (180 °C)
  8. Place the filleted chicken in a tray, add the liquid from the pan and place in the oven for approximately 40 minutes
  9. Shortly before the end of the cooking time, crack and whisk the eggs
  10. Add the grated cheese and stir everything together
  11. Remove the dish from the oven
  12. Add the egg and cheese mixture between the pieces of meat. Put the tray back in the oven for about 10 minutes until the egg mixture is cooked.
